Flying Food Group is seeking a reliable Food Safety & Quality Technician to join our team! This position plays a crucial role in ensuring that food products meet safety standards and quality regulations.

Essential Functions
  • Review and maintain of all Quality Assurance and Quality Control records, documents, and samples pertaining to HACCP, USDA, and FDA.
  • Coordinate activities with regulatory agents such as USDA and FDA.
  • Ability to prepare and directly manage third party customer audits.
  • This person will be instrumental in reviewing food safety processes and procedures.
  • Oversee inspection of incoming raw materials and outgoing finished goods to ensure the highest quality of products is delivered to customers.
  • Initial and ongoing training of the employees on policies and procedures.
  • Daily observations of production processes from preparation to packaging.
  • Conduct weekly evaluation of products and ingredients ex. Chef Tables.
  • Complete necessary Microbiological testing (internal and external testing) as assigned such as In-house ATP, In-house Listeria Spp., and Silliker Listeria Spp.
  • Attends bi-weekly QA conference calls.
  • Other duties assigned by Unit Manager and/or Corporate Quality Assurance.
